Output 8ec348f9e836de3de95b813881d51f79d709126cb59685ee2e1af043642c15e5:1

value
7688781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4bdfa73e621e0aaac85ed56367ff28066b8665b OP_EQUAL
address
3NYVaCxPNCyvfjpC26Yp6FCQwsJvEU8Hcp
transaction
8ec348f9e836de3de95b813881d51f79d709126cb59685ee2e1af043642c15e5
spent
true